Four criteria for pregnant women to choose natural childbirth

1. Productivity

The so-called labor force is the force with which a pregnant woman gives birth to a child, which is called labor force in medicine. The force of labor can make the uterus and vagina gradually and regularly expand and open, so that the baby can be delivered smoothly. Generally speaking, labor force has already appeared in the late pregnancy, and it occurs more frequently as the pregnant woman is close to giving birth. Of course, if the pregnant mother is very weak, the estimated labor force is too weak, so she should walk frequently and exercise more during pregnancy instead of staying in bed to nourish the fetus.

2. Birth canal

The birth canal is the safe passage for the fetus to be delivered through the vagina, including the bony safe passage and the soft birth canal.

The pelvis is an 8-9 cm deep, irregularly shaped oval curved channel with two ischial spines in the middle. The fetus is squeezed out between the two ischial spines, which are about 10 cm apart. If the fetal head is too big, it is easy to get stuck.

The soft birth canal is a tortuous tube composed of the lower uterus, cervix, vagina and pelvic soft tissue, and is usually tightly closed. During childbirth, the squeeze caused by the contraction of the uterus and the lowering of the fetal head will gradually expand the soft birth canal to about 10 centimeters, allowing the baby to be born safely.

3. The baby itself

The size and position of the fetus are the primary factors in deciding whether to choose a natural birth. Generally speaking, a fetus weighing 3-3.5 kg can pass through the pelvis for natural delivery. If the baby weighs more than 4 kg, it may not be able to pass through the pelvis. In addition to weight, the size of the fetal head is also very important. Generally speaking, a fetal head diameter of about 91-93mm can pass through the pelvis. If it exceeds 100mm, it will be difficult to pass through the birth canal. In addition to weight and head diameter, a transverse fetal position also makes natural delivery impossible.

4. Mental factors of pregnant women

The mental factors of pregnant women are also a key factor affecting their childbirth. If pregnant mothers are too anxious and worried, it will consume a lot of their energy, the feeling of pain will increase, affecting the transmission of central nervous system commands in the cerebral cortex, causing excessive or insufficient labor force, and failing to cooperate with the doctor's instructions, which will directly affect the descent or rotation of the fetus and cause the fetus to suffocate in the belly.
